The Global Day of Prayer for Hindu Families is the last of the Four Global Days of Prayer to occur annually, uniting believers from across the world to intercede for the 110 Cities and for the over 1.2 billion Hindus who have yet to experience the truth of the Gospel. This prayer initiative coincides with Diwali, the “Festival of Lights,” a time when Hindus seek prosperity, spiritual renewal, and the triumph of light over darkness. It is a pivotal opportunity to pray for God’s light to break through the spiritual darkness of Hindu communities, as they seek truth and fulfillment during this meaningful season.
